Maybe “foyer” is too grand a word to describe what most of us have in our homes, but whether you have a mudroom, a tiny hallway or an entrance with 10-foot ceilings, this is the first room that people see when the walk in and so it should be a lovely sight! (Even if beyond the foyer you may have books shoved under your couch, dishes in the oven and toys hidden away in every nook and cranny!)

In our little wartime 1 1/2-story home, our “foyer” is a rather small hall with hooks for hanging coats & bags, and a little mat for shoes. It’s certainly lacking inspiration at the moment, but we have plans to paint (a warm, welcoming colour) and I know it could use a bit of de-cluttering, and perhaps a little more storage. What an incredibly calming atmosphere to walk into! This entryway feels cozy, yet spacious at the same time. There’s so much charm with the molding, radiator and neutral palette — definitely a favourite in my books. There’s nothing in the way of storage here, but I do like that bench with it’s lovely woven seat.

What I love: The gorgeous floorboards, the door and surrounding windows, the ornately framed art & the house number in the transom. [Read more...]
